Abstract

The present invention relates to the system that a kind of underload improves Denitration in Boiler device portal flue-gas temperature, including two vertical flues of boiler tail, it is both provided with being provided with damper on bypass flue, two bypass flue connections, bypass flue on two vertical flues of boiler tail.Relative to prior art, the bypass flue that the present invention is provided directly with connecting in two vertical flues of boiler tail, so wherein a boiler when opening heater stage or underrun, bypass flue can be opened, the part high-temperature flue gas in the two vertical flues of boiler tail normally run is set to enter in the vertical flue of underrun boiler tail, improve the entrance flue gas temperature of denitrification apparatus, make the NOx emission in flue gas up to standard, the system operatio is flexible, the operating condition of power plant's Various Complex can be met, to reach in any unit underload or can ensure that denitration entrance flue gas temperature meets requirement when opening stove.

Embodiment
As shown in figure 1, the system includes #1 low temperature superheaters damper 1, #1 denitration gas approach baffle plate 2, #2 low temperature Superheater flue baffle plate 3, #2 denitration gas approach baffle plate 4, low temperature superheater connection flue 5, denitration entrance connect flue 6, hung down Straight flue 7.Low temperature superheater connection flue 5, denitration entrance connection flue 6 and the composition bypass flue of vertical gas pass 7.
The flue gas of the vertical flue discharge of two boiler tails all enters between denitrification apparatus, two vertical flues of boiler tail The denitration entrance of connection connects flue 6 close to the junction of the vertical flue of boiler tail and denitrification apparatus.
Flue gas heat is absorbed because the vertical flue of boiler tail is provided with heating surface, therefore flue gas passes through the vertical cigarette of boiler tail During road, temperature drop can be produced, when boiler for when opening heater stage or underrun, the flue-gas temperature in the vertical flue of boiler tail is not Very high, completely by the vertical flue of boiler tail after, the flue-gas temperature into denitrification apparatus entrance is lower, and denitrification apparatus can not Put into operation in time, NO in the flue gas after denitrationXDischarge is not up to standard.
The present invention operation principle be:When the boiler of the vertical flue connection of one of boiler tail is to open stove or underload During operation, the damper on bypass flue is opened, and makes the part high-temperature flue gas that the boiler normally run is produced by bypassing cigarette Road, which is entered, to be opened in stove or the vertical flue of underrun boiler tail, raises flue-gas temperature;When only one of which boiler and low negative Lotus run when, open bypass flue on damper, make the vertical flue of the boiler tail bypass flue open and not with separately The vertical flue connection of one boiler tail, makes the partial fume in the vertical flue of the boiler tail be returned to after entering bypass flue In the vertical flue of the boiler tail.
When #1 boilers, which normally run #2 boilers, opens stove or underrun, #1 low temperature superheaters damper 1 is opened, is beaten #2 low temperature superheaters damper 3 is opened, #1 denitration gas approach baffle plate 2 is closed, #2 denitration gas approach baffle plate 4 is closed, through #1 The high-temperature flue gas that boiler low-temperature superheater entrance 8 enters enters #2 boiler low-temperature superheaters entrance 9, denitrification apparatus inlet flue gas temperature Degree is improved, and opens spray ammonia, and denitration puts into operation.
When #1 boilers, which normally run #2 boilers, opens stove or underrun, #1 low temperature superheaters damper 1 is opened, is beaten #2 denitration gas approach baffle plate 4 is opened, #1 denitration gas approach baffle plate 2 is closed, #2 low temperature superheaters damper 3 is closed, through #1 The high-temperature flue gas that boiler low-temperature superheater entrance 8 enters enters #2 Denitration in Boiler device portal 10, denitrification apparatus inlet flue gas temperature Degree is improved, and opens spray ammonia, and denitration puts into operation.
When #2 boilers, which normally run #1 boilers, opens stove or underrun, #2 low temperature superheaters damper 3 is opened, is beaten #1 low temperature superheaters damper 1 is opened, #1 denitration gas approach baffle plate 2 is closed, #2 denitration gas approach baffle plate 4 is closed, through #2 The high-temperature flue gas that boiler low-temperature superheater entrance 9 enters enters #1 boiler low-temperature superheaters entrance 8, denitrification apparatus inlet flue gas temperature Degree is improved, and opens spray ammonia, and denitration puts into operation.
When #2 boilers, which normally run #1 boilers, opens stove or underrun, #2 low temperature superheaters damper 3 is opened, is beaten #1 denitration gas approach baffle plate 2 is opened, #1 low temperature superheaters damper 1 is closed, #2 denitration gas approach baffle plate 4, #2 pots is closed The high-temperature flue gas of stove low temperature superheater entrance 9 enters #1 Denitration in Boiler device portal 11, and denitrification apparatus entrance flue gas temperature is improved, opened Spray ammonia is opened, denitration puts into operation.
When #1 boiler at low load is run, #1 low temperature superheaters damper 1 is opened, #1 denitration gas approach baffle plates are opened 2, #2 low temperature superheaters damper 3 is closed, #2 denitration gas approach baffle plate 4, the high temperature of #1 boiler low-temperature superheaters entrance 8 is closed Flue gas enters #1 Denitration in Boiler device portal 11, and denitrification apparatus entrance flue gas temperature is improved, and opens spray ammonia, and denitration puts into operation.
When #2 boiler at low load is run, #2 low temperature superheaters damper 3 is opened, #2 denitration gas approach baffle plates are opened 4, #1 low temperature superheaters damper 1 is closed, #1 denitration gas approach baffle plate 2, the high temperature of #2 boiler low-temperature superheaters entrance 9 is closed Flue gas enters #2 Denitration in Boiler device portal 10, and denitrification apparatus entrance flue gas temperature is improved, and opens spray ammonia, and denitration puts into operation.
